项目开发总结

最近突然被leader拉进一个新的项目去帮忙解决一个紧急问题,在处理这个紧急问题的过程中,总结了如下经验:

  1. 需求一定要先理清楚,搞清楚为什么有这个需求
  2. 找项目开发人员问所接需求的相关代码位置,直接看相关代码
  3. 代码有不懂得直接问开发人员,不要耽误时间
  4. 理清需求的开发思路
  5. 开发时,采用防御式编程,注意空值校验,减少NPE的发生
  6. 注意性能方面,如果数据量大,for循环可以用stream代替,代码简洁且性能更高
  7. 产品给出的模版,文件里写的需求,数据库中的字段等等,在写代码时,能复制就不要手敲,减少错误的发生
  8. push代码前,先进行单元测试,跑通后再发布

猜你喜欢

转载自blog.csdn.net/qq_43186095/article/details/111212391
今日推荐